PyCharm社区版保姆级安装教程:从下载到运行Hello World,新手避坑指南(附汉化插件)
PyCharm社区版零基础实战指南从安装到首个Python项目的全流程解析刚接触编程的新手们面对全英文界面的开发工具总有种莫名的恐惧感。作为JetBrains旗下最受欢迎的Python IDEPyCharm社区版其实比你想象的更友好——它完全免费、功能齐全而且通过几个简单设置就能变成中文界面。本文将带你一步步完成从软件下载到运行第一个Python程序的全过程特别针对非计算机专业背景的学习者优化了操作指引避开那些让新手头疼的坑点。1. 准备工作下载与版本选择在浏览器地址栏输入JetBrains官网地址(www.jetbrains.com/pycharm)你会看到两个版本选项Professional(专业版)和Community(社区版)。对于学习Python的初学者来说社区版已经覆盖了90%以上的核心功能包括智能代码补全与错误检查集成Git版本控制可视化调试工具丰富的插件生态系统专业版多出的团队协作功能对学生和个人开发者来说完全是过剩的。更关键的是社区版没有30天的使用限制可以永久免费使用。关于版本选择有个实用建议不要盲目追求最新版。以2024年发布的版本为例操作步骤如下点击Other versions查看历史版本选择前一个稳定版本(如2023.3而非2024.1)根据系统类型下载对应安装包Windows: .exe文件macOS: .dmg文件Linux: .tar.gz文件提示下载完成后建议校验文件哈希值避免下载过程中出现损坏。Windows用户可以在文件属性中查看数字签名是否有效。2. 安装过程中的关键决策点双击安装文件后以下几个步骤需要特别注意2.1 安装路径选择安装向导默认会推荐C盘路径但强烈建议修改为其他分区推荐路径示例 D:\Program Files\JetBrains\PyCharm Community Edition这样做有两个好处避免占用系统盘空间导致电脑变慢重装系统时开发环境不会丢失2.2 配置选项详解安装过程中有几个勾选项需要理解其含义选项推荐选择作用说明Create Desktop Shortcut勾选创建桌面快捷方式Update PATH variable勾选将启动命令添加到系统PATHUpdate Context Menu可选右键菜单添加Open Folder as ProjectCreate Associations不勾选关联.py文件打开方式安装完成后不必立即重启所有功能都可以正常使用。3. 首次启动与基础配置第一次启动PyCharm时会经历几个重要设置环节3.1 界面主题定制PyCharm预装了多种配色方案推荐新手从这些选项开始Darcula暗色主题长时间编码更护眼Light传统亮色主题High contrast高对比度模式通过File → Settings → Appearance Behavior → Appearance可以随时切换主题。3.2 中文界面配置对于英文界面感到不适应的用户可以安装官方中文语言包点击File → Settings → Plugins在Marketplace搜索Chinese选择Chinese (Simplified) Language Pack安装重启IDE生效注意汉化插件可能会存在少量翻译不准确的情况建议适应后切换回英文界面以保持术语一致性。3.3 解释器配置这是新手最容易出错的环节。PyCharm支持多种Python环境管理方式系统全局Python直接使用已安装的Pythonvenv虚拟环境推荐为每个项目创建独立环境Conda环境适合数据科学项目配置虚拟环境的正确步骤# 在项目目录下创建虚拟环境 python -m venv venv然后在PyCharm中选择Existing environment指向刚创建的venv文件夹。4. 创建第一个Python项目现在让我们完成经典的Hello World示例通过File → New Project创建新项目命名项目为HelloWorld选择Python解释器建议3.8-3.10版本右键项目视图 → New → Python File输入文件名main在编辑器中输入以下代码def greet(nameWorld): print(fHello, {name}!) if __name__ __main__: greet()运行代码有三种方式右键点击 → Run使用快捷键ShiftF10点击工具栏中的绿色运行按钮成功运行后你会在底部的Run窗口看到输出结果。试着修改name参数的值观察输出变化。5. 效率提升技巧掌握基础操作后这些技巧能显著提升你的开发效率5.1 必备快捷键操作Windows/LinuxmacOS运行ShiftF10ControlR调试ShiftF9ControlD自动补全CtrlSpaceControlSpace快速修复AltEnterOptionEnter5.2 实用插件推荐通过File → Settings → Plugins可以安装这些提高生产力的插件Rainbow Brackets彩色匹配括号TabNineAI代码补全CodeGlance右侧迷你代码地图Key Promoter X快捷键提示5.3 调试基础在代码行号左侧点击设置断点然后以调试模式运行观察Variables窗口的变量值变化使用Step Over(F8)逐行执行使用Evaluate Expression计算临时表达式遇到问题时PyCharm的内置调试器比print调试高效得多。6. 项目结构与最佳实践良好的项目结构能避免后续的很多麻烦。推荐的基础目录结构如下project_root/ │── venv/ # 虚拟环境目录建议添加到.gitignore │── src/ # 源代码目录 │ ├── __init__.py # Python包标识文件 │ └── main.py # 主程序入口 │── tests/ # 测试代码 │── requirements.txt # 依赖列表 │── README.md # 项目说明创建requirements.txt的快捷方式# 在项目根目录下运行 pip freeze requirements.txt安装项目依赖时使用pip install -r requirements.txt这种结构让项目更易于维护和共享也是Python社区的通用约定。7. 常见问题解决方案新手常会遇到这些问题这里给出快速解决方法问题1运行按钮是灰色的检查文件是否已保存(CtrlS)确认文件扩展名是.py右键文件选择Mark as Python问题2No Python interpreter configured打开File → Settings → Python Interpreter点击齿轮图标添加已安装的Python或通过Add Interpreter安装新版本问题3插件安装失败检查网络连接尝试更换下载源手动下载插件包后通过Install from Disk安装问题4代码补全不工作确保文件类型被正确识别在File → Invalidate Caches清除缓存检查Power Save Mode是否关闭记住PyCharm的状态栏会显示当前正在进行的后台任务如索引这些操作可能会暂时影响性能。